§3074. Authorization of appropriations

There are authorized to be appropriated such sums as may be necessary and appropriate to carry out the provisions and purposes of this chapter (other than the provisions and purposes of sections 3023, 3025, 3035, 3038 of this title and subchapters III, IV, and V).

References in Text

This chapter, referred to in text, was in the original "this Act", meaning act July 26, 1947, ch. 343, 61 Stat. 495, known as the National Security Act of 1947, which is classified principally to this chapter. For complete classification of this Act to the Code, see Tables.

Codification

Section was formerly classified to section 411 of this title prior to editorial reclassification and renumbering as this section, and to section 171m of Title 5 prior to the general revision and enactment of Title 5, Government Organization and Employees, by Pub. L. 89–554, §1, Sept. 6, 1966, 80 Stat. 378.

Amendments

1993—Pub. L. 103–178 inserted exception relating to sections 3023, 3025, 3035, and 3038 of this title and subchapters III, IV, and V.
